Some men and women get into developing or gardening because of a sure kind of plant, these as roses or orchids. Other people are drawn to the passion as a calming, meditative practice. For Bob Bobrow, the venture commenced 18 yrs in the past as a way to bring in hummingbirds into his St. Matthews backyard.

Starting off little

“The back garden started tiny in 2004 and steadily grew to fill our whole good deal,” Bobrow advised The Courier Journal. “Every enlargement was prompted by locating a new plant or plant sort that we wished to consist of in the garden or a need to draw in wildlife — hummingbirds, goldfinch, butterflies, and dragonflies, for example.”

Currently, the immaculate back garden involves every little thing from essential flora which include daylilies, irises, peonies, hostas, and roses, to significantly less-popular plants these types of as crossvine, lady slippers, spigelia marilandica, toad lilies, Turk’s cap lilies, Canada lilies, cup vegetation, and a wide variety of peonies. The area also features a sizeable assortment of significant rocks, as very well as 20 versions of Japanese maple.

A tree commencing

“(I) bought began … on the Japanese maple kick when I was about 9 or 10 several years aged,” Bobrow spelled out. “My uncle … experienced an orchard and … some decorative trees, and I try to remember him having me out just one day and exhibiting me this tree that experienced purple leaves. In 1969 … they weren’t that widespread all over listed here.”

Decades afterwards, Bobrow and his brothers inherited the land — and he remembered the tree. With a good deal of energy and numerous encouraging fingers, he was equipped to transfer the maple to his front garden, exactly where it nevertheless sits to this working day.

Other features of the backyard are also Japanese-impressed, such as the smaller koi pond, as very well as the birdbath set on the aspect of the driveway.

“The birdbath is wabi-sabi style,” Bobrow explained. “The idea (is that) that you never want some thing perfect. You just want a pure search.”

Itoh peonies — hybrids from a tree peony bred with an herbaceous peony, designed by Japanese horticulturist Dr. Toichi Itoh — are sprinkled throughout.

“I really like peonies,” Bobrow exclaimed. “You can not actually get considerably prettier than that. … The (Itoh peonies) have a yellow forged to them frequent peonies don’t … and there’s a great deal a lot more color variation to them.”

Beloved florals

Bobrow’s yard offers a myriad of crops, but he states his favorites are the Canada lilies, which are native to North The us.

“It’s a definitely very plant,” he said. “It’ll get (three to 8 ft) tall, then (the) blooms will splay and drop in excess of, and they hold significantly like the blooms of the columbine.”

He’s also fond of the various peonies he has planted, together with the Itohs. But when it arrives to the finest aspect of the backyard by itself, Bobrow claims it’s a mixture of owning the concluded house and the act of placing in the operate to build it.

“Every night, if it’s awesome, we’re sitting down out here,” he stated, incorporating that in the mornings, he’ll be seated on the opposite conclude. Numerous chairs and benches are unfold all through so that the views from all angles can be liked in various methods, based on wherever the sun hits at any unique time of working day.
